Featuring energy-efficient 48V systems, expanded MFD integration, and emergency water solutions
PETALUMA, Calif. – Spectra Watermakers, a division of the Katadyn Group and a global leader in energy-efficient marine desalination, delivers durable, easy-to-integrate watermakers trusted by boatyards and marine professionals worldwide. The company will exhibit at the 2025 Discover Boating Miami International Boat Show, taking place Feb. 12–16 at the Miami Beach Convention Center, where it will showcase its latest 48V desalination systems, Multi-Function Display (MFD) integration, and emergency water solutions.
"Reliable fresh water is essential for boaters, whether crossing oceans or anchoring off-grid," said Chris Voxland, president of Katadyn North America and Katadyn Desalination. "Spectra Watermakers are designed to be energy-efficient, durable, and nearly silent, ensuring a seamless onboard experience. While energy efficiency is key for sailboats, even large powerboats benefit from our systems’ quiet operation, allowing for a more relaxing time at anchor."
Spectra Watermakers' advanced desalination systems are engineered for maximum efficiency, durability, and ease of use, providing a reliable fresh water supply in the most demanding marine environments. The company’s newest 48V models optimize power consumption, reducing energy use by up to 75% compared to conventional systems while seamlessly integrating with both traditional and hybrid electrical setups. To further simplify onboard operation, the Spectra Connect system integrates with leading MFDs, enabling real-time monitoring, intuitive control, and diagnostics so boaters can manage their watermaker directly from their marine electronics.
Designed to minimize maintenance and extend system longevity, Spectra Watermakers utilize proprietary energy recovery technology, operating at lower pressures than conventional desalination systems. This reduces strain on components, extends membrane life, and ensures consistent, efficient freshwater production. The systems remove up to 99% of dissolved solids, bacteria, and viruses, providing clean, safe drinking water in marine and remote environments.

About Spectra Watermakers
Spectra Watermakers, a division of the Katadyn Group, is a global leader in marine desalination technology. The company’s systems combine innovative energy recovery technology with durable construction to deliver energy-efficient, reliable, and quiet performance in marine and remote environments. With the ability to produce up to 20,000 gallons of fresh water per day, Spectra Watermakers is trusted by boaters, adventurers, and professionals worldwide. The company provides comprehensive technical support and dependable service through its global network of experts.
